Having dropped some seriously impressive remixes for the folks at Skint (as well as Toolroom and Rocstar) recently, upcoming house-don Sonny Wharton finally drops a tune of his own on the south-coast label in the shape of "We Ain't Done Yet". Combining Riva Starr-esque rhythms, a hyped vocal from Mr. Eyez and a looped hook that slowly burrows into your brain, it's simply perfect - as is the dub that's also included if you prefer a more extended, vocal-free, treatment. A garagey rerub comes courtesy of Londoner Jack Dixon, which will appeal to Brackles/Joy O fans, while cheeky Scousers The Beatmonkeys drop a '92-reminding raved-up mix that combines old-school pianos, sampled breaks and some simply enormous bass shuffles.
